Outside Pools: Flower Framing Water Beauty


Outdoor pools are usually the focal point of home or resort remodelling. Designers generally pay attention to the tiles, lighting and seating to make a luxurious retreat. Yet, flowers can provide a frame for a pool in such ways as to take its elegance to a new level, of being more than a place for swimming - a place of relaxation and beauty.

Imagine a brand new pool with blue water, smooth deck and modern lounge chairs. Now, encircle it with some tropical flowers such as hibiscus, bougainvillea or bird-of-paradise. The space immediately is transformed into a paradise. Flowers round off the hard lines of buildings, introduce spots of color contrasting against the reflection of the water, and spread fragrances that the breeze gently blows about.

At night, lighting in combination with flowering plants, such as white lilies or night jasmine make for a magical atmosphere and perfect for evening swims or meetings at the pool. For resorts, flowers are also good to pay branding attention to: tropical flowers emphasize exotic getaways; minimalist lavender or hydrangeas are in line with spa-like tranquility.
